The four units

Like every ACARA senior secondary subject, Chemistry runs across four units: Units 1 and 2 are usually taken in Year 11, Units 3 and 4 in Year 12, with achievement standards described for each pair.

Unit 1 Β· usually Year 11
Chemical fundamentals: structure, properties and reactions

The foundations: atomic structure and bonding models, and how they explain the properties of materials. Students use these models to predict the products of chemical reactions and to analyse the energy changes that accompany them.

Unit 2 Β· usually Year 11
Molecular interactions and reactions

Building on bonding, students relate molecular structure to properties and behaviour, including the intermolecular forces that govern solids, liquids and solutions. They investigate the factors that influence how fast reactions proceed.

Unit 3 Β· usually Year 12
Equilibrium, acids and redox reactions

Reversible reactions and equilibrium models take centre stage, applied to acid-base chemistry and to oxidation-reduction reactions including electrochemical and galvanic cells. Students analyse how conditions shift equilibrium and energy transfer.

Unit 4 Β· usually Year 12
Structure, synthesis and design

The course culminates in synthesis, particularly organic synthesis: how structure and reaction models are used to design and make molecules. Students consider current and future applications of chemical design, from fuels to pharmaceuticals.

How it is assessed

Set by each state authority, usually school-based assessment with mandatory practical work plus an external exam. Quantitative problem solving (stoichiometry, equilibrium calculations) is a consistent focus of the external papers.

Remember: ACARA publishes the national subject, but your state authority runs the actual course, assessment and certificate. See how each state and territory differs.
